阿里云轻量应用服务器(Lighthouse)2核2G 配置可以作为轻量级 Web 服务器使用,但适用场景有明确限制,需合理预期和优化。以下是具体分析:
✅ 适合的场景(推荐使用):
- 个人博客、静态网站(HTML/CSS/JS)、小型企业官网(无复杂交互)
- 基于 Hugo/Jekyll/Gatsby 等生成的静态站点(Nginx/Apache 轻负载)
- 小流量后台管理系统(如基于 Flask/Django 的内部工具,日均 PV < 1000)
- 学习/测试环境(部署 WordPress、Typecho、Next.js SSR 等并做性能调优)
- 搭配 CDN(如阿里云 CDN 或 Cloudflare)+ 缓存(Redis/Memcached)后可支撑更高并发
⚠️ 不建议的场景(易出现瓶颈):
- 高并发动态网站(如未优化的 WordPress + 大量插件 + 无缓存,50+ 同时在线用户就可能卡顿)
- 电商/论坛/SaaS 类应用(涉及频繁数据库读写、会话管理、文件上传等)
- 运行 Java(Spring Boot)、.NET Core 等内存占用较大的应用(JVM 默认堆内存可能占满2G,导致频繁GC或OOM)
- 同时运行多个服务(如 Nginx + MySQL + Redis + Node.js + 定时任务),资源易争抢
📊 性能参考(实测经验):
- 静态页面:Nginx 可轻松应对 1000+ QPS(依赖网络带宽,轻量服务器默认峰值带宽 5Mbps,约支持 300–500 并发连接)
- 优化后的 PHP(OPcache + APCu)+ MySQL(小库、查询缓存开启):稳定支撑 50–100 并发请求
- WordPress(启用 WP Super Cache + 静态资源上 CDN):日均 PV 3000–5000 通常无压力
🔧 关键优化建议(必须做):
- 系统层面:关闭无用服务(如蓝牙、打印服务),调优内核参数(
net.core.somaxconn,vm.swappiness=10) - Web 服务:用 Nginx 替代 Apache(更省内存);启用 Gzip、Brotli 压缩;设置合理缓存头
- 数据库:MySQL 推荐使用
mysqltuner调优,限制最大连接数(max_connections=50),禁用 query cache(8.0+ 已移除,但旧版慎开) - 应用层:PHP 设置
opcache.enable=1;Node.js 使用pm2 --max-memory-restart 300M防止内存溢出 - 监控:安装
htop、nethogs、nginx-status,定期检查内存/CPU/磁盘IO(尤其注意/var/log是否被日志撑爆)
💡 替代建议(平滑升级路径):
- 若业务增长 → 升级为 2核4G 轻量服务器(性价比高,内存翻倍显著改善稳定性)
- 或迁移到 ECS 共享型(s6/s7),获得更好网络性能与弹性(但运维成本略高)
- 对可靠性要求高(如生产商用)→ 选 ECS 通用型(g8i)+ 云盘 + 快照策略
✅ 总结:
2核2G 轻量服务器 ≠ 不能做 Web 服务,而是「适合做经过优化的轻量级 Web 服务」。它非常适合入门、学习、个人项目和低流量业务。只要避免“开箱即用式部署”,做好基础调优和架构设计(动静分离、缓存前置、CDN卸载),完全可以稳定可靠运行。
如你有具体想部署的应用(如 WordPress 版本、预计日访问量、是否含图片/视频等),我可以帮你定制优化方案 👍
云服务器